WebApr 14, 2024 · 1. Double-click to open the image on your Mac with the default Preview app. 2. Click Tools from the top menu bar and select Show Inspector. 3. Click the information icon to see the More Info window. 4. Click the GPS tab and click Remove Location Info. WebApr 13, 2024 · Open the Settings app on your iPhone. Scroll down and tap on “Photos”. Toggle on “iCloud Photos”. Choose either “Optimize iPhone Storage” or “Download and Keep Originals” based on your preference. Once enabled, your iPhone will begin syncing your photos with your iCloud Photo Library, allowing you to access them across all your ... WebApr 7, 2024 · Scan Text from Photos. Speaking of identifying things, the iPhone Photos app can also identify text in photos and allow you to copy it. Simply open a photo that contains text, tap the scanning icon in the bottom corner, and watch all the text get highlighted.
